About the Role Our client, a leading FMCG company, is looking for a detail-oriented Supply Chain Analyst to join their team in Delhi . This role is crucial for optimizing our supply chain operations, ensuring efficiency, and reducing costs. You will be responsible for analyzing complex supply chain data, identifying bottlenecks, and recommending solutions to improve overall performance. The position requires a strong analytical mindset and the ability to work collaboratively with various departments to implement strategic improvements. This role is based in the bustling capital of India and offers a fantastic opportunity to impact a major industry. Key Responsibilities Analyze supply chain data to identify inefficiencies, cost-saving opportunities, and areas for improvement. Develop and maintain reports on key supply chain metrics, such as inventory levels, lead times, and transportation costs. Collaborate with procurement, logistics, and manufacturing teams to streamline operations. Forecast demand and manage inventory levels to ensure product availability while minimizing holding costs. Implement and monitor new supply chain initiatives and technologies. Evaluate supplier performance and recommend improvements to enhance reliability and cost-effectiveness. Requirements Minimum of 3 years of experience in supply chain analysis or a related field, preferably in FMCG . Proficiency in data analysis tools such as Excel, SQL, and ideally with supply chain planning software. Strong understanding of supply chain principles, logistics, and inventory management.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and critical thinking skills. Bachelor's degree in Supply Chain Management, Operations Research, Business, or a related quantitative field. Ability to work effectively in a team environment in our Delhi office. Benefits Competitive salary package commensurate with experience. Comprehensive health and wellness benefits. Paid time off and holidays. Opportunities for professional growth and development within the FMCG sector. A dynamic and collaborative work environment in Delhi . .
